Welcome to the forum and MB ownership! I'm also DIY on everything...never been to a dealer (knock on wood) after the CPO warranty was up. You will likely need a STAR computer eventually if you plan to DIY.

Get a MB dipstick for your trans off eBay. Dip it in and see what the color is. If serviced correctly, it will be blue for the 7 speed 722.9 trans, and clean since it should have been serviced recently.
If needed, you can do the trans service yourself, but a lift would REALLY help, otherwise you will need the car level on 4 stands.
A fluid pump, and an infrared thermometer to read 80 deg C are needed. Everything else is just nuts and bolts. Lot's of videos on how to do this for the 722.9 trans.
Here's a great piece on the trans: https://www.benzworld.org/forums/w22...7g-tronic.html


Check that your sway bar bushings are not causing the squeak. You can remove them and use silicone grease to lube them up, or a liberal WD-40 squirt if you don't have time and want to test. MB is notorious for sway bar bushings making noise.
